I've managed to 'aquire' the new album through the usual channels... It's not as good as supermodified to my ears, but it sounds like a fairly natural extension of it. This is not to say that it's not an excellent album, which it certainly is. I'm crap at describing sounds, but I'd agree with Strictly Kev's comments that it's a bit harder and more electronic sounding than his previous work. The first single 'Verbal' sounds like something people will either love or hate. It has a vocal track, which is heavily chopped up so you can't make out any of the words, but there's still enough of it there to retain it's flow. Hard to explain :) The title I've seen it given is 'transmutator', but I'm not sure if that will be the final title. Either way, after you've heard the first second of the first track, you know it's the real deal... Anyway...
